ARM Assembly Language From Ground Up™ 2

ARM Assembly Language From Ground Up 2-main

Description

ARM Assembly Language From Ground Up™ 2 is a programming-oriented course that gives you a solid foundation in bare-metal firmware development for ARM-based microcontrollers. The purpose of this course is to teach you how to use the reference guide to extract the correct information to build professional drivers and peripherals. To achieve this goal, no library was used in this course and only ARM assembly language was used.

At the end of this course, you can configure peripheral microcontrollers such as ADC, UART, PWM, GPIO, TIMERS, etc. You will also master the ARM architecture (ARM Instruction Set Architecture (ISA) and build embedded firmwares for ARM processors into assembly.

Course features:

  • Write firmware only using assembly language
  • Write a PWM driver using only assembly language
  • Writing the TIMER driver using only assembly language
  • Writing analog to digital conversion driver using only assembly language
  • Write UART driver using only assembly language
  • Writing the Interrupt driver using only assembly language

Specifications of the ARM Assembly Language From Ground Up™ 2 course:

English language
Duration: 12h 55m
Number of courses: 55
Training level: introductory to advanced
teacher: Israel Gbati And EmbeddedExpertIO
File format: mp4

Course headings

Prerequisites of the ARM Assembly Language From Ground Up™ 2 course:

We shall be using the Keil uVision 5 IDE and toolchain which is FREE.

You will need an STM32F411-NUCLEO Board or TM4C123-TIVA Launchpad

Pictures

ARM Assembly Language From Ground Up 2

Sample video of ARM Assembly Language From Ground Up™ 2 course:

Installation guide

After Extract, view with your favorite Player.

English subtitle

Quality: 720p

download link

Download part 1 – 2 GB

Download part 2 – 2 GB

Download part 3 – 2 GB

Download part 4 – 173 MB

Password file(s): www.downloadly.ir

Size

6.16 GB

4.6/5 – (3723 points)

Be the first to comment

Leave a Reply

Your email address will not be published.


*